What if the most life-changing truth isn’t simply that God loves people, but that God knows and loves you? He knows every thought, every word, every action—and still pursues you with steadfast love. That’s the heartbeat of our conversation with author and Bible teacher Glenna Marshall as we open Psalm 139 and let it reshape how we see God—and how we see ourselves. Teresa Whiting hosts Beauty in the Brokenness, a space crafted for Christian women navigating the complex intersections of faith, sexuality, and personal wellness. As an author and trauma-informed life coach, Teresa approaches Bible study not as a distant academic exercise, but as a practical source of strength for daily life. Her voice is that of a compassionate guide, someone who understands struggle firsthand and refuses to shy away from difficult topics. In each episode, you'll find candid discussions that aim to dismantle shame, particularly around sexuality and body image, while firmly rooting every conversation in the hope of spiritual freedom. This podcast recognizes that healing is a holistic journey, touching on aspects of mental, physical, and spiritual health as interconnected parts of a whole life. It’s for anyone who has ever felt fractured, questioning how their faith meets their very real human experiences. Through these honest dialogues, the recurring theme is one of encountering a God actively involved in restoration, offering redemption for every broken piece. Tune in for a blend of thoughtful scripture exploration and relatable storytelling that feels less like a lecture and more like a conversation with a trusted friend.
